Black is back in fashion as retailer makes profit

French Connection is back in the black for the first time in seven years, but its sales in Britain have continued to drop amid difficult trading conditions.

The fashion retailer said yesterday that it had generated an underlying operating profit of £100,000 in the year to January 31, compared with a loss of £2.1m a year earlier. It returned to profit despite like-for-like sales in Britain falling by 6.8 per cent.

It announced the improvement at a time when Stephen Marks, 73, its founder and chief executive, is trying to sell his 42% stake in the retailer. Given the size of his holding, any deal is likely to trigger a takeover offer for the company.
